What coaches actually need from a platform:
Before we compare features, let's talk about the coaching business model. Most coaches run some combination of:
- One-on-one sessions (premium, limited capacity)
- Group coaching programs (leveraged, time-bound)
- Courses (evergreen, scalable)
- Community (ongoing, retention-focused)
- Email sequences (nurture, sales, onboarding)
A coach's platform needs to handle all of this natively, or you're paying for and managing multiple tools.
Scheduling and session management
Kajabi's coaching product includes built-in scheduling with calendar sync, session notes, and payment collection tied directly to your coaching offer. One-on-one and group sessions live inside the same product your clients access their course content and community.
Teachable doesn't have a native coaching product. To run coaching sessions, you'll need an external scheduling tool (Calendly, Acuity), a separate payment system for sessions, and a way to connect it all. It works, but it's more setup and more monthly costs.
Community
Kajabi has a native community product. Audio posts, badges, calendar views, threaded discussions. Your coaching clients can access their course, book sessions, and participate in community ... all without leaving Kajabi.
Teachable added a basic community feature, but it's limited compared to purpose-built options. Many Teachable coaches use Circle or Mighty Networks alongside Teachable, which adds cost and fragments the client experience.
Payments and pricing flexibility
Both platforms handle payment plans and subscriptions. Kajabi adds upsells, order bumps, and affiliate tools natively. For coaches who sell a course and then upsell to group coaching (a very common model), Kajabi's automated upsell flow handles this without manual intervention.
Teachable's checkout is functional but less flexible for multi-offer coaching businesses. If you want to bundle a course + coaching + community into one premium package, Kajabi handles that as a single offer. Teachable may require workarounds.
Email and automation
Kajabi includes a full email marketing and automation suite. Build nurture sequences, onboarding flows, win-back campaigns, and behavior-triggered emails all inside the platform.
Teachable has basic email, but most serious coaches use a separate email tool (Kit, ActiveCampaign, Mailchimp). That's another monthly cost, another integration to maintain, and another login.
